Norton, Larned sites of Reentry Week celebration

Gov. Sam Brownback signs a proclamation designating July 10-14 Reentry Week.

KDOC

The Kansas Department of Corrections (KDOC) will celebrate Reentry Week July 10-14, 2017. Events will be held across the state, in facilities and parole offices, to spotlight the evidence based work done by staff, contract providers, volunteers, mentors, and community partners, which has led to a reduction in recidivism (returns to prison) in Kansas from over 55% to 35%.

On June 23, Gov. Sam Brownback proclaimed July 10-14, 2017 Reentry Week, to acknowledge, appreciate, and provide the public with information about this work. This week provides an opportunity to highlight the work of KDOC staff and partners, and provide the public with more information about the importance of this work.

More than 5,000 offenders are admitted and released from Kansas prisons each year. Through evidence-based programs, core effective correctional practices, robust reentry and discharge planning, treatment and services from community providers, and the support of natural supports and mentors, more offenders are better prepared than ever to return to Kansas communities and become productive and law abiding citizens. Reentry needs include housing, transportation, employment, behavioral health treatment, financial needs, and pro-social supports and influences.

Open house events will be held across the state to share information, show the work done in reentry, and celebrate the work of reentry staff, partners and volunteers.
